I’m not going to lie, I was very dubious about going to watch this movie. I mean, an animated show about a lizard in the desert? How good could it be? I had my doubts, especially since I am no fan of lizards, reptiles or creepy-crawlies of any kind, I certainly wasn’t keen on watching this movie (even though Johnny Depp was lending his voice talents to the show).
Rango (Johnny Depp) is a chameleon who finds himself lost in the desert. Wandering along, he comes across the Wild Wild West town of Dirt, Rango takes on the persona of the swashbuckling hero he was always wanted to be and ends up being the Sheriff of the town. But when the town encounters a crisis and Rango has to step up to the mark, just how long can he carry on pretending to be something he is not?
Watching this movie, it just goes to show that even the most unlikely looking movies can come off being hilarious and surprisingly entertaining. Hats off to director Gore Verbinski (director of Pirates of the Caribbean), because Rango was a surprising delight to watch! I may not be a fan of western, cowboy, gun-slinging type movies, but I definitely had a good laugh watching this animation.
This is not your average animation movie, because unlike all the pretty looking, pleasant characters that we are usually accustomed to with animation movies, this one focuses on the more disgusting variety of animals. Lizards, toads, chameleons, snakes, moles and so on take center stage in this movie. Despite the unlikely (and disgusting) characters, Verbinski manages to pull of some pure movie magic by turning something so unlikely into something that has become a movie that the whole family and people of any age would like to watch.
The move is categorized under the action, adventure, kids and family genre, but it would seem that adults would get a better laugh out of this movie and find it a lot more enjoyable than kids would, since they might not be able to get some of the humor at certain parts. But adults will find themselves laughing throughout the movie.
Depp has always made a name for himself by starring in the weirdest, and most unlikely roles and this time he doesn’t disappoint again as he brings the colorful, comedic chameleon Rango to life.
